
Yes, you can paint shower tile, although you’ll get the best results by painting tile in more low-moisture areas of your bathroom, like the backsplash over the sink and tile behind the toilet. The key to properly painting ceramic tile is preparation.Click to see full answer. Painting over existing tiles is a good solution if retiling is too expensive or too much trouble. There are specific tile paints that can be painted directly on to the tile with no need for primer or undercoat. Providing you choose a good brand, these should be fine, although the colour range may be limited. Also question is, what kind of paint do you use on ceramic tiles? There are two painting options for tile: Latex Paint: Apply one to two coats of a bonding primer that’s made to adhere to surfaces such as tile. Epoxy Paint: Apply two coats of a two-part epoxy paint that’s made for tile and other hard to paint surfaces, such as Rust-Oleum Tub & Tile. Can you paint a ceramic tile floor?Although paint can be applied to ceramic tile in any room of the house, it doesn’t hold up equally well under all conditions. Prolonged exposure to moisture, for example, will cause paint to peel away from the tile over time. For long-lasting results, only paint tiles in the drier areas of your house.
